In the event of a delay, passengers are entitled to certain rights, depending on the duration and cause of the delay. If your flight is delayed for more than three hours, you may be eligible for compensation. Airlines are generally required to provide you with refreshments, meal vouchers, and even accommodation if the delay extends overnight.

Flight cancellations at Tucupita can be particularly frustrating. If your flight is canceled, airlines typically must offer you the choice between a full refund or rebooking on another flight. The circumstances surrounding the cancellation also play a role in your rights. If the cancellation is due to factors within the airline's control, passengers are often entitled to compensation.

It's important to keep all your travel documentation, including boarding passes and receipts, as they will be necessary when claiming compensation.
